'The Death of Bara', 1894.
'The Death of Bara', 1894. Joseph Bara (1780-1793) was a young French republican soldier at the time of the Revolution who was hailed as a hero by Robespierre after he was killed fighting against the royalist insurrection in the Vendee aged just thirteen. A print from the Le Petit Journal, 24th September 1894.
